The Pumpkins to Snowflakes Craft Bazaar takes place from 11 a.m. to 2 p.m. on Oct. 12 at First United Methodist Church, 1515 N. Jefferson, Bowie.
The ladies of the Women’s Fellowship of the First United Methodist Church have worked hard all summer to create wonderful, unique handcrafted items for the holidays, as well as items to decorate and use year round. They will be joined by 18 other vendors to offer a variety of items from which to choose.
A chicken tetrazzini meal will be served from 11 a.m.- 2 p.m. Takeouts will be available. A bake sale will offer tempting treats and there will be drawings for door prizes during the day.
Proceeds from the Women’s Fellowship booth, the meal, bake sale and door prize drawings will benefit the Hazel Kunkel Memorial Scholarship Fund and the Children’s Church Camp Fund.

Local libraries wrap up their children’s summer reading programs this week.
The Bowie Public Library brings the popular Creature Teacher with all their spectacular animals for the final event on July 23 at the Bowie Community Center.
The program begins at 10 am. The children also will receive their prize books for their summer logs.
The Nocona Public Library ends its program at 10 a.m. on July 24 at the H.J. Justin Building at 100 Clay Street. The program will be “Our Own Action Heroes -” Nocona fire, police and EMTs.
